
EMPLOYMENT OPPORTUNITIES:
PILOT
JOB DESCRIPTION:
The Captain (Pilot in Command) is responsible to the System Chief Pilot. He/She is the direct representative of the company from departure until return to his/her crew base. When assigned to a flight, the captain is in total command of the aircraft and crew in conjunction with, or in addition to, responsibilities mentioned in the employee manual or in FAR 21.
The first officer is administratively responsible to the Chief Pilot. He/She is operationally responsible to the captain of the flight to which he/she is assigned.
M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S:
Punctuality, Reliability and Flexibility in work schedule
At least 1200 Total Time
At least 200 Multi Engine Hours
Class One Medical
No Felony Convictions
Commercial Pilots License
Commercial Instrument Rating
ATP Written Preferred
Saab 340 Experience Preferred (not required)
Turbine Engine Experience Preferred (not required)
Regional Airline Experience Preferred (not required)
(Candidates not meeting these minimums will not be accepted)
